Artist's Description
Another addition to my "Sin, sex and cigarettes" series. A hardboiled private eye reaches for his gun in this nod to the cover art of the pulp detective magazines. "He was tired of the run-a-round and this alley was as good as anywhere for a bloody showdown!"
About Tom Shropshire

All originals are available for sale on my website; TomShropshire.com American artist Tom Shropshire is a contemporary impressionist and calls his style of painting “Traditional with a Twist”, because his work often includes unexpected elements of pulp art, dreams, or fantasy. "As an Urban fantasy artist, I am known for contemporary night city scenes, dramatic landscapes, seascapes, and narrative works inspired by pop culture, film, and pulp fiction. I try to express mystery, beauty, and wonder in all my work.The city at night has always intrigued me as well, and I find myself returning to the subject again and again.
